HS Code:
1,1'-[1,3-Phenylenebis(methylene)]bis(3-methyl-1H-pyrrole-2,5-dione) (CAS No. 119462-56-5) falls under HS Code subheading 2925.19.42, which pertains to imides and their derivatives. This specific chemical compound is a specialized organic chemical often used in industrial applications such as polymer synthesis, chemical intermediates, or research purposes. It is part of the broader category of heterocyclic compounds containing nitrogen, which are critical in various chemical manufacturing processes. Due to its niche application, trade in this product is relatively limited compared to bulk chemicals, with demand driven by specific industries like pharmaceuticals, plastics, or advanced materials.
